Destiny Character Viewer
Welcome to Destiny Character Viewer, a user-friendly app designed to help users view their character info utilizing the Bungie API. This app allows users to create an account, sync their account with the Bungie API, and see a list of their characters in a clean and organized interface. Additionally, users can delete characters from the app database without affecting the data stored in the Bungie API.
Click here to launch the web application
Features
- Create an account in My Character Manager
- Sync your account with the Bungie API account
- View a list of your characters fetched from the Bungie API
- Delete characters from the app database without affecting the Bungie API data
Screenshots
![Screen Shot 2023-04-23 at 2 25 30 PM](https://user-images.githubusercontent.com/34144589/234010620-2211eeb6-1d29-45b4-970b-38c5cf07d6b7.png)
Getting Started
Click here to launch the web application
Demo Accounts:
demo_user1
demo_user2
demo_user3
password = welovedestiny
View our Trello planning board here
View our original planning document here
Technologies Used
- Python - Programming language
- Django - Back-end web application framework
- Bulma - Front-end styling library
- PostgreSQL - Database
- Heroku - Web host
- Bungie API - External character database
Credits and Acknowledgments
- Django Simple Bulma by Lemonsaurus - Bulma-Django integration helper
- Chat GPT - Bug hunting and boilerplate feature frames
- Open SSL - HTTPS requests on localserver
Next steps
- Allow users to see their character's loadouts
- Allow users to see their items connected to their profile